Error closing Excel after running series of macros
I have a template that users input preferences via a user form.
The macros then creates a copy of a worksheet and removes ranges based on the parameters the user enters. It works like a charm. It saves the file no problem. But when I try to close Excel or even just the file, Excel is no responsive and then gives me a message apologizing for inconvenience but some data might be lost. (the data is never really lost). There is no runtime error generated. I have no idea how to trap this. I am running OS XP, Excel 2002 SP3. This is really driving me bats. This file is distributed to 700 people and I am getting tired of shrugging and saying I cant fix it. Anybody seen this? |
